☐ Data-centre cage visit (Velmora Hosting, Ashgrove site). Arrive 15 minutes early, bring photo ID, and report to the loading-bay intercom. Hard hats are provided; laptops must be logged at the security hut. Your escort, a Velmora duty engineer, will meet you at Cage Row C. Enter the cage using this door-pass code:

turnstile pass: bdg-YEOZLM-79341408

Night-shift staff: Floor 4 of the Tellhaven Building opens this week. After 21:00, access is via the rear stairwell only; the lifts are locked out overnight during the settling period. Complete a walk-through of the new floor once per shift and log it. The stairwell keypad accepts the code below.

badge for yahop-fawep: bdg-XBKXI-68071

Q: How are batch email digests scheduled in Quillmere? A: The digest planner runs hourly, bucketing recipients by timezone and suppressing anyone flagged by the consent service. No payloads are stored past send. Scheduling overrides require an approved change ticket. Full data-flow notes for review are on the internal page below.

wiki page, kahog-hahig: https://vault.zemvargrid.internal/display/deploy/repo/settings/merge_requests/job/settings/6f3b933774dbc5320a4daa18